 What Is White Papaya?

White papaya refers to papaya varieties that display:

  • Pale yellow to light cream-colored flesh
  • Mild, less musky sweetness compared to orange papaya
  • Soft, buttery texture when ripe
  • Tropical aroma with subtle fruit notes

These variations occur naturally due to cultivar differences, ripening stages, and growing conditions.

 Why Are Some Papayas White?

A very common search query is “why are some papaya seeds white” or “why is my papaya white inside.”

There are several natural reasons:

  • Varietal genetics: Some papaya cultivars naturally produce pale flesh
  • Immature fruit: Underripe papaya can appear lighter in color
  • Ripening variation: Color deepens as fruit matures
  • Growing conditions: Soil, climate, and sunlight affect pigmentation

White papaya is not necessarily abnormal—it is often just a different variety or ripening stage.

 What Are the White Seeds in Papaya?

 

 

 

Image

 

 

Normally, papaya seeds are dark (black or brown) when fully mature. However:

  • White or pale seeds usually indicate immature fruit
  • Seeds darken as the fruit ripens internally
  • Texture and flavor differ depending on maturity stage

So when users ask “what does it mean when papaya seeds are white”, the answer is typically:
the fruit was harvested before full seed maturation.

 Are White Papaya Seeds Safe to Eat?

A frequent question is “are white papaya seeds edible” or “are white papaya seeds safe to eat.”

General guidance:

  • Mature black papaya seeds are sometimes consumed in small amounts in certain cultures
  • White or immature seeds are typically not eaten
  • Seeds have a peppery taste and strong enzyme content

If seeds are white, it usually indicates they are not fully developed for consumption.

 What If Papaya Seeds Are White?

If papaya seeds appear white:

  • The fruit is likely underripe internally
  • Flavor will be less developed
  • Seeds are not fully matured
  • The fruit may still be edible depending on flesh ripeness

 White Spots on Papaya Fruit

Searches like “what are white spots on papaya fruit” usually relate to:

  • Natural surface sugar crystallization
  • Early fungal growth in humid storage conditions
  • Sap residue or latex drying
  • Minor skin damage during ripening

In most cases, surface spots do not affect edible flesh if the fruit is otherwise fresh.

 White Papaya Leaves Turning White

Image

 

 

 

 

 

If papaya leaves are turning white, it may indicate:

  • Powdery mildew (fungal infection)
  • Nutrient imbalance
  • Environmental stress
  • Excess humidity or poor airflow

This is unrelated to the fruit itself but important in plant health management.
